"""Registry of AI crawler user-agents we care about.

To add a crawler: add one row to AI_CRAWLERS. The key is the case-insensitive
substring to look for in the User-Agent; `label` is what shows up in reports;
`category` is one of ai_training / ai_assistant / search.

  ai_training   collects a corpus to train models on
  ai_assistant  fetches a page live, because a user asked an assistant about it
  search        builds a search index (including AI-flavoured search indexes)

Longer patterns win over shorter ones, so "Applebot-Extended" is matched
before the "Applebot" that is a substring of it. That ordering is handled
automatically in _compile_patterns() -- you do not need to sort this dict.
"""

AI_CRAWLERS = {
    # OpenAI
    "GPTBot": ("GPTBot", "ai_training"),
    "OAI-SearchBot": ("OAI-SearchBot", "search"),
    "ChatGPT-User": ("ChatGPT-User", "ai_assistant"),
    # Anthropic
    "ClaudeBot": ("ClaudeBot", "ai_training"),
    "Claude-User": ("Claude-User", "ai_assistant"),
    "Claude-SearchBot": ("Claude-SearchBot", "search"),
    "anthropic-ai": ("anthropic-ai", "ai_training"),
    # Perplexity
    "PerplexityBot": ("PerplexityBot", "search"),
    "Perplexity-User": ("Perplexity-User", "ai_assistant"),
    # Google
    "Google-Extended": ("Google-Extended", "ai_training"),
    "GoogleOther": ("GoogleOther", "ai_training"),
    # Apple
    "Applebot-Extended": ("Applebot-Extended", "ai_training"),
    "Applebot": ("Applebot", "search"),
    # Amazon
    "Amazonbot": ("Amazonbot", "search"),
    # ByteDance
    "Bytespider": ("Bytespider", "ai_training"),
    # Meta
    "meta-externalagent": ("meta-externalagent", "ai_training"),
    "FacebookBot": ("FacebookBot", "ai_training"),
    # Common Crawl (feeds many downstream model trainers)
    "CCBot": ("CCBot", "ai_training"),
    # Others
    "cohere-ai": ("cohere-ai", "ai_training"),
    "Diffbot": ("Diffbot", "ai_training"),
    "ImagesiftBot": ("ImagesiftBot", "ai_training"),
    "Timpibot": ("Timpibot", "ai_training"),
    "YouBot": ("YouBot", "search"),
    "DuckAssistBot": ("DuckAssistBot", "ai_assistant"),
    "Bingbot": ("Bingbot", "search"),
}


def _compile_patterns():
    """Lowercased (pattern, label, category), longest pattern first."""
    rows = [
        (pattern.lower(), label, category)
        for pattern, (label, category) in AI_CRAWLERS.items()
    ]
    rows.sort(key=lambda row: len(row[0]), reverse=True)
    return rows


_PATTERNS = _compile_patterns()


def match_crawler(user_agent):
    """Return (label, category) for the first AI crawler in `user_agent`.

    Returns None when the user-agent is not a known AI crawler.
    """
    if not user_agent:
        return None
    haystack = user_agent.lower()
    for pattern, label, category in _PATTERNS:
        if pattern in haystack:
            return (label, category)
    return None
